Address

16QzXVnH7JLP3sgR9rEPULoqMZFfa5DCt8
Confirmed tx count
37
Confirmed received
21 outputs (0.03567367 BTC)
Confirmed spent
21 outputs (0.03567367 BTC)
Confirmed unspent
No outputs

25 of 37 Transactions